Transaction 52180a33600c7679311b431e26f0e6e30b4ff8ab7d5263423e4108c79a124b31
1 Input
1 Output
-
52180a33600c7679311b431e26f0e6e30b4ff8ab7d5263423e4108c79a124b31:0
- value
- 1082246
- script pubkey
- OP_0 OP_PUSHBYTES_20 12d2d6f30ed7990a495cc7e0ea75a6c616c0fd0c
- address
- bc1qztfdducw67vs5j2uclsw5adxcctvplgv5ex70l